Star of breakfast TV to talk at industry lunch

TV presenter Selina Scott will deliver the keynote speech at this year's Association of Women Travel Executives Christmas lunch, which will include a charity auction and industry awards.

Scott has interviewed business leaders, statesmen, politicians and royals, launched BBC Breakfast TV in the 1980s, and she has recently received acclaim for her campaign against ageism in the media.

Other entertainment includes a reception, sponsored by White Hart Associates LLP, music from the Singing Waitresses, sponsored by Bicester Village, and a silent and live auction led by former travel trade publisher Trevor Harding for this year’s chosen charity Just a Drop.

AWTE chair Karen Ramirez will also be presenting the AWTE’s chair’s awards to two outstanding women in the travel industry, and announcing new plans for the organisation in 2012.

The lunch, sponsored by Dubai Tourism, will be held on Tuesday December 6 from 12.15pm at the Royal Garden Hotel, Kensington. Tickets cost £80 for members £80, £90 non-members.
